Double beta decay has been proven to be a powerful tool to constrain B−L
violating physics beyond the standard model. We present a representation for
the long-range part of the general 0νββ decay rate allowed by
Lorentz-invariance. Combined with the short range part this general
parametrization in terms of effective B−L violating couplings will provide
the 0νββ limits on arbitrary lepton number violating theories.Comment: Talk presented by H. P\"as at the Erice School on Nuclear Physics,
